Test Field Technician at RENK Group focusing on setup and monitoring of test setups. Collaborating with engineering teams for performance validation and documentation in Rheine, Germany.
Responsibilities
Assemble and disassemble test field setups according to setup plans.
Select components, organize, perform and inspect the test assembly, including measurement-related components.
Independently adapt the test field setup for components that are not torque-relevant.
Operate the test stand control/software and monitor test runs according to requirements.
Consult with design/engineering when limit values are exceeded.
Interact with customers and classification societies during trial runs.
Inspect and adjust the oil system of the unit under test.
Document and create fault reports.
Requirements
Completed technical training (preferably as a Mechatronics Technician).
Several years of professional experience in a technical environment desirable.
Proficient use of PC, MS Office and SAP.
Confident handling of measuring and testing equipment.
Crane operator certificate desirable.
